I built the first version of the Plato’s People website in 2007 after being approached by a local start up. Their aim was to fill a gap in the market place for job hunters with senior executive experience wishing to advertise their skills online.

I created the business identity and worked with a skilled PHP programmer to create a totally bespoke site that allowed users to upload their information to a fully searchable directory, all of which could be administered from a customised backend.

The following year the site began to gain traction and Plato’s People came back to me with a significantly more ambitious vision for the next incarnation of the site. Again, working with my original PHP programmer, we ported the site over onto the open-source content management system Joomla! to allow the client a much more advanced control of the site, including the ability to have subscription based membership sections.
